Why Alternator Replacement Matters for Reliable Starting and Electrical Performance

Your vehicle depends on a properly working alternator every time you turn the key or press the start button. While the battery provides the initial power to start your engine, the alternator takes over once the engine is running. It keeps your battery charged and supplies electricity to essential components like your headlights, dashboard, radio, and power windows. Without it, your car would quickly lose power and shut down. Because of this, maintaining a healthy alternator is not just about convenience—it directly impacts your ability to drive safely and reliably.

 How Alternator Issues Affect Your Daily Driving

When your alternator begins to fail, you may notice small warning signs that can quickly turn into bigger problems. Dim headlights, flickering interior lights, or electrical accessories that stop working properly are often early indicators. In some cases, your vehicle may struggle to start or stall unexpectedly while driving. These issues can leave you stranded at the worst possible time. As a result, paying attention to these symptoms and addressing them early can help you avoid inconvenient breakdowns and costly repairs.

Why Timely Alternator Replacement Is Important

Replacing a worn-out alternator at the right time helps protect your vehicle from more serious electrical failures. A failing alternator can put extra strain on your battery, causing it to wear out faster than expected. In addition, an inconsistent power supply can damage sensitive electronics in your car, including sensors and onboard systems. By taking action early, you help maintain steady electrical performance and prevent a chain of costly repairs. This proactive approach also ensures your vehicle continues to operate smoothly during everyday driving.
